Be Kind & Unwind: 8 Lazy Tips for Lounging Like the Pros

We have grown accustomed to a culture that defines worth by the number of things you are juggling at once. Although there is some gratification in achieving our career goals and thriving in business, it is easy to lose sight of the importance of taking a step back and relaxing for a moment. 

In moderation, being “lazy” is just as important to success as productivity. Carving out space for tranquility allows us to recharge and prepare for the busy week ahead while also reducing stress and improving mental health. 

Tackle the Guilt

If you are someone who has grown accustomed to prioritizing responsibilities over anything else, there may be a tinge of guilt when trying to relax. The weight of the world seems to be on your shoulders, and taking a break for even a second feels like it will cause the world to collapse.

Remember that you are just one person, and trust that the world has the support it needs to function without you for a moment. Release your guilt because taking a moment for yourself is just as necessary for you as it is for your career. If you overexert yourself and burn out, the work suffers, and you lose yourself in the process. 

Remove Yourself from Any Distractions

Nothing’s worse than settling into your peaceful space and being interrupted by the aggravating ring of your work phone. Remember that this is your moment to unwind, and there will be time to go back to your responsibilities once you have sufficiently relaxed.

Find an area that is free of any temptations to work. It could be a room in your home like the living room, your bedroom, a reading nook, or a sunroom if you have it. If being outdoors relaxes you, then, by all means, find a hiking trail or park to enjoy your time in. 

Send a message to friends, family, and colleagues that you will be out for a moment but will notify them when you are back on the grid. This way, you can fully unplug and soak in your moment of peace.

What Relaxes You?

Relaxation looks different to every individual. Examine yourself and discover what it is that makes you happy. Is it reading a book, taking a long bubble bath, or even watching Netflix? It could be something creative like painting or knitting. Maybe you are more active and prefer going to the gym, or taking a walk.

Whatever the case, it should be something for your enjoyment that allows you to be selfish for a moment and engage in one of your favorite activities. If you are new to the world of hobbies, there is no shame in exploring different activities (or lack thereof) in order to find what works for you.

Declutter Your Space to Declutter Your Mind 

If you have decided your relaxation sanctuary is indoors, make sure the space and surrounding area are clutter-free. If you sit down to unwind and see a bunch of miscellaneous items crowding your sanctuary, the tranquility is broken. 

Although they might seem insignificant, messes are visually overstimulating and distracting, thus disrupting the flow of peaceful energy. To avoid this issue, take the time to clean up and get rid of anything that no longer serves you. Item by item, you will feel your stress dissipating and your mental health improving. 

What is Missing?

After clearing out the space, it may seem a little empty and sad. There is a fine line between minimalist and boring, and going too far into the latter could have the opposite effect you’re trying to achieve. 

Surrounding yourself with items that spark joy will both elevate the area and improve your mood. Remember that your relaxation zone is yours to play with, so create a space that satisfies your personal needs. Maybe you want comfy blankets and pillows for a movie marathon or an oil diffuser and candles for a spa day. Build a haven that is uniquely yours.

Set the Mood

Once you have decluttered and revamped your relaxation space, it’s time to prepare for your moment of peace. Depending on the activity of your choice, you can dress accordingly. Sporting some soft and cozy sweats with warm fuzzy slippers will surely elevate the sensation of comfort.

Create a tranquil atmosphere with a tailored playlist or podcast. Be sure to bring in some goodies for potential snacking and your drink of choice to take the edge off. Think of anything you might need to create the perfect sanctuary.

Give In

You are finally ready to release and settle into your peaceful oasis. Whether it’s just for ten minutes, an hour, or the whole day, this moment of relaxation will rejuvenate your mind, body, and soul. Dive into the sensations of serenity and allow yourself this moment of bliss.

When you are ready to come back to reality, you will find yourself restored and ready to tackle any obstacle that comes your way.
